FOI reveals more than 13,000 in Scotland fined for not paying TV licence fee

Almost 13,500 people in Scotland were found guilty of failing to pay their TV licence in the last year, with those in Glasgow most likely to be offenders.

Figures obtained under a freedom of information (FOI) request show that 13,486 people were fined out of court under the Communications Act 2003 and that 28 were found guilty of breaching the act in court.
